Step-by-Step Instructions
- In a medium bowl, whisk together the teriyaki sauce, soy sauce, honey, and sesame oil until well combined. Add the chicken breasts, ensuring they are fully coated in the marinade. Cover the bowl and let marinate in the refrigerator for at least 20 minutes.
- Heat a large skillet over medium-high heat and add a splash of oil. Once hot, add the marinated chicken breasts. Cook for 6-7 minutes on each side until golden brown and internal temperature reaches 165°F. Let rest and slice into bite-sized pieces.
- While the chicken is cooking, wash and chop the lettuce, carrots, bell peppers, and green onions into bite-sized pieces. Arrange the chopped vegetables for easy assembly.
- Lay a tortilla flat. Start layering with lettuce, chicken, and vegetables. Fold in the sides and roll tightly from the bottom to secure the filling.
- Slice the wraps in half diagonally and serve immediately with your favorite dipping sauces.

Notes
For deeper flavor, marinate chicken up to 24 hours. Store leftovers separately to maintain freshness.
